Abstract

 

Internet is the emerging information technology with the credibility of immediacy and fastness, thus, it brings globalization in every aspects of communication. Communication through internet is more specified, with effective interactive strategy among its users. In recent days, internet advertising has taken new forms which have more advantages over the traditional mediums like print media, television and radio. Marketing communication is becoming precise, personal, interesting, interactive and social. Different strategies of communication are followed in various social networking sites like Face book, Twitter and Orkut. They not only create impact over the audience but also make them interact with the marketing statistics created. People get attached to brand communication in social networking sites than usual banner and pop up ads. These networking sites bring more interactive communication with advertising. Social networking sites will become the primary arena for highly targeted marketing and advertising. Therefore, it is necessary to study the effectiveness of brand communication strategy followed in social networking sites which are mainly accessed by Indian users. This research attempts to find the effectiveness of brand communication strategy in promoting and advertising their brand in social networking sites. The effectiveness is determined with the help of survey from people who use these sites, and the content of three social networking sites is analyzed.
